PFND3DDDI_DXVAHD_GETVIDEOPROCESSSTREAMSTATEPRIVATE fonction de rappel (d3dumddi.h)
La fonction GetVideoProcessStreamStatePrivate récupère les données d’état du flux privé pour un processeur vidéo.
Syntaxe
PFND3DDDI_DXVAHD_GETVIDEOPROCESSSTREAMSTATEPRIVATE Pfnd3dddiDxvahdGetvideoprocessstreamstateprivate;
HRESULT Pfnd3dddiDxvahdGetvideoprocessstreamstateprivate(
HANDLE unnamedParam1,
D3DDDIARG_DXVAHD_GETVIDEOPROCESSSTREAMSTATEPRIVATE *unnamedParam2
)
{...}
Paramètres
unnamedParam1
unnamedParam2
hDevice [in]
Handle de l’appareil d’affichage (contexte graphique).
pData [in, out]
Pointeur vers une structure de D3DDDIARG_DXVAHD_GETVIDEOPROCESSSTREAMSTATEPRIVATE qui décrit les données d’état de flux privé à récupérer.
Valeur retournée
La fonction GetVideoProcessStreamStatePrivate retourne l’une des valeurs suivantes :
Code de retour | Description |
---|---|
S_OK | Les données d’état du flux sont récupérées avec succès. |
E_OUTOFMEMORY | GetVideoProcessStreamStatePrivate n’a pas pu allouer la mémoire nécessaire pour qu’il se termine. |
Configuration requise
Condition requise | Valeur |
---|---|
Client minimal pris en charge | GetVideoProcessStreamStatePrivate est pris en charge à partir du système d’exploitation Windows 7. |
Plateforme cible | Desktop (Expérience utilisateur) |
En-tête | d3dumddi.h (inclure D3dumddi.h) |